Olive Oil Lemon Cake

Use 34 cups of lemon-infused oil in place of vegetable oil for a delectable substitute for a typical lemon-flavoured cake. The completed product will have a lovely tangy flavour from this, and it will also be a healthier cake.

Olive Oil Flavoured with Lemon and Broccoli Florets

Broccoli florets should be boiled for 5 to 10 minutes until they are soft for a tasty lemon-flavoured oil vegetable meal. Put them in a sizable serving basin after thoroughly draining them. Add some lemon-infused oil, salt, and pepper to the florets.
